Technical Features & Benefits
Integrated Buoyancy System
The self-floating hose for dredging incorporates closed-cell foam layers that provide permanent buoyancy, ensuring consistent flotation without requiring external flotation devices.
Enhanced Discharge Efficiency
Our floating discharge hose features smooth inner lining and reinforced construction that maximize flow capacity while minimizing pressure loss during slurry transport operations.
Robust Flotation Support
The dredge pipe floats are engineered with high-density polyethylene shells and polyurethane foam cores, delivering reliable buoyancy and impact resistance in harsh operating conditions.
Durable Material Composition
All floating dredge hose products utilize abrasion-resistant rubber compounds and anti-corrosion reinforcement, ensuring extended service life in abrasive slurry environments.

Frequently Asked Questions (FAQ)
Q: What are the advantages of self-floating hose for dredging compared to traditional solutions?
A: The self-floating hose for dredging provides integrated buoyancy that eliminates additional flotation devices, reduces deployment complexity, and enhances operational efficiency in dynamic marine environments.
Q: How does the floating discharge hose handle abrasive materials?
A: Our floating discharge hose features specially formulated wear-resistant rubber compounds and reinforced construction that withstand continuous exposure to abrasive slurries while maintaining structural integrity.
Q: What maintenance is required for dredge pipe floats?
A: Dredge pipe floats require minimal maintenance, with regular visual inspections for damage and periodic cleaning to ensure optimal buoyancy performance throughout their service life.
